> > So what you actually want to do is fold all the errata crap into an x86 specific
> > chunk and just define disable/enable_lpc_clk_run() as null functions on
> > everything else.
> >
>
> Ok, will do.
>
> > I'd pick better names too - if other platforms need a hook here it won't I
> > imagine be about LPC. Possibly you want names like
> >
> > platform_begin_tpm_xfer(data);
> > platform_end_tpm_xfer(data);
> >
>
> How about these? Since most of the functions in this driver begin with 'tpm_'
> disable_lpc_clk_run() - > tpm_start_xfer()
> enable_lpc_clk_run() -> tpm_end_xfer()

tpm_platform_begin_xfer() would be the best alternative as it highlights
platform quirk better.
